This vehicle was initially chosen due to its quick depreciation of value. I bought this 2012 SRX in 2015 and only paid ~40% of it original MSRP. We initially were attracted to this vehicle because we needed more space than our previous sedans provided for longer road trips with our two dogs. The SRX provides as good amount of cargo space with the rear seats folding down. You can also utilize the roof cargo rails and install a trailer hitch (which we have done) for added cargo space. The other main reason for choosing the SRX was due to its comfort level. At 6'5", I can continuously drive this vehicle for 5+ continuous hours without feeling discomfort. The SRX is the vehicle of choice for about 90% of my families driving for these reasons. The only real dislikes that I have regarding this vehicle is that the rear seat is pretty standard in regards to comfort. Additionally, the overhead space is sub optimal. Anyone over 6 feet tall would not feel comfortable for extended periods of time. However, these seats would be perfect for families with small children or infants.

As previously stated, the top benefits of this vehicle for me is the cargo storage volume as well as the comfort level for driver and passenger. In addition to those aspects, I would say that other benefits include the ability to pair and play audio from cell phones and other personal electronic devices. The rear seats lay down nearly flat creating a bed like space similar in space to a small pickup. I also enjoy being able to utilize the programmable controllers for my home garage door, personalize mirrors and seat positioning based on key fob identification, and the panoramic sunroof. Another benefit of Cadillac is that they design the vehicle in a manner that is conducive to convenient basic maintenance. Changing oil, brake pads, etc. is very straight forward and access to required parts is easy. The drive is relatively smooth, and the engine has enough power to efficiently climb steep hills and conquer semi-rough terrain. Lastly, the gas mileage for this vehicle is very reasonable for a V6 at a consistent 21-23 mpg depending on highway/surface street habits.

The main con that I have previously detailed about the Cadillac SRX was the comfort level of the rear seat cushions and overhead space. The back seats are too vertical and do not provide a comfortable seat for extended drives of two or more hours. In addition, anyone taller than around six foot would practically be in contact with the roof. From a reliability standpoint, the only mechanical issue that I have experience, thus far through 78,000 miles, is the driver side wheel bearing. At around 68,000 miles, the car developed an audible whirl, similar to a helicopter that coincided with acceleration and deceleration. It got to the point where the noise was unbearable to continue driving, so the vehicle was taken to a local mechanic. The total cost of the repair was around $180 for the one bearing. While at the mechanic, it was discovered that the passenger front wheel bearing is also showing signs of excessive wear and tear and will need to be monitored, although the noise has not gotten noticeably worse in the last 10,000 miles.

The SRX is comfortable to ride in, especially on longer trips. The seats have several adjustments that you can customize to yourself. It has ample room, but is not an extremely large vehicle. It does will in inclement weather. It adapts to road conditions well. The windshield wipers automatically adjust to the conditions well also. There is ample cargo room and storage in the SRX. You are able to pack a cooler and still have room to pack your things. Passengers in the rear seats do not feel confined, as there is plenty of room.
Driving the SRX in the city can be a little difficult due to the size of the vehicle, however the back up camera and blind spot detectors are almost necessary features on a car today. The backup camera can become foggy or icy though, which can be an issue. These features make the vehicle easier to drive, especially in lots of traffic. The maintenance on the SRX can be a little daunting, due to the complex system of the vehicle. The oil life alert is a great feature. Also, the alert to let you know when the tire pressure is low is great. It has saved me a couple times when I had issues with my tires, before I started down the road.

The maintenance on the car needs to be done by professionals, due to the complex system in the vehicle. This can be difficult for some. The SRX requires more maintenance than my previous vehicle, which can cost more. The system alerts the vehicle provides are great, however some of them can be a distraction when you are driving. As the driver, it is hard not to depend on the blind spot detector and back up camera too much. The SRX can be too large in some instances, especially in city driving. In the city, the parking spots and streets are narrow. It can make driving the SRX impossible in some locations, which can be an issue if you don't know the area and what to expect. Turning the vehicle around can be a bit of a challenge due to it's size. In my city, U-turns are allowed at some lights, due to medians, however it can be difficult in the SRX. The gas mileage in the SRX is horrible, at only 16 mpg for a crossover! Overall, the SRX is costly to maintain and drive and it is extremely difficult to drive in the city. It is a costly vehicle to maintain and drive daily.

I love my Cadillac SRX. We were very particular on a few items we had to have on our car, and this had everything on our wish list. The vehicle is very comfortable, and allows us to adjust the seat automatically for each driver. The heated seats are very important for the cold winters, and the heated steering wheel heats quickly to allow for a gloves-free drive. The console is easy to navigate, and the options are vast. I love the ability to see how much life is left before the next oil change, and the tire pressure levels are very helpful in our variable temperature climate. The navigation system is fabulous. I purchased the XM radio subscription (we were given a 1 yr trial for free, which was nice). We added the traffic feature, and it works wonderfully with the large navigation screen. Many friends have commented on the nice large screen. Easy to see and maneuver. Along with the navigation, the screen is utilized for the backup camera. This is one of the best features, as it is really easy to see everything when I back up, and allows viewing around corners when the wheel is turned. This helps see cars coming down the street or from behind obstructed views. The car rides smoothly and there is plenty of room for the kids for long trips.
